Poly lifting services involve the process of raising and leveling concrete slabs or other flat surfaces that have settled or shifted over time. This technique typically uses specialized equipment to lift the affected areas carefully, restoring their original position without the need for complete removal and replacement. Polyurethane foam is often used in this process because it expands beneath the surface, providing a stable and durable lift that can address unevenness caused by soil movement, erosion, or settling. This method offers a minimally invasive alternative to traditional concrete replacement, allowing for quicker repairs with minimal disruption.

These services help resolve common problems associated with uneven or sunken concrete surfaces, such as safety hazards, drainage issues, and aesthetic concerns. When slabs are uneven, they can create tripping hazards, damage vehicles, or cause water to pool and infiltrate foundations. Poly lifting effectively levels driveways, sidewalks, patios, garage floors, and pool decks, reducing the risk of accidents and preventing further structural damage. It also helps property owners avoid costly repairs by addressing issues early and maintaining the integrity of their surfaces.
